I am a 41-year-old young lady looking for carers to assist me with outings and activities within the home. Having
Cerebral Palsy, I require assistance with all my care needs. The role will cover aiding me with going out to my
groups, cinema and just out and about. Within the home I like being active with arts and crafts and going on my
computer.
Some personal care will be required. This includes bathing in the evening and possibly helping me get up in the
mornings. Hoisting will be required and training will be provided for the role as required. Employer is available to
support and assist as required.
